Comprehending the Types of Glass Damage
Before talking about the repair procedure, it is important to understand the different kinds of glass damage that can take place:
Type of DamageDescriptionChipA little piece of glass has actually broken off, frequently from impact.CrackA line or fracture extending through the glass, which can be minor or severe.MistingWetness in between double-glazed window panes, suggesting seal failure.ShatterComplete damage of the glass, frequently resulting in dangerous shards.ScratchSurface-level abrasions that may impact presence however do not compromise structural stability.When to Repair or Replace
Identifying whether to repair or replace a window is vital. Here are some standards:

Repair is perfect for:
Minor chips or scratchesLittle cracks (less than six inches)Windows with fogging issues (if the seals can be repaired)
Replacement is needed for:
Extensive fractures or shattersSeveral broken windowsWindows that are beyond repair due to age or rot in framesThe Glass Window Repair Process
Evaluate the Damage
The initial step in the glass window repair process is to assess the level of the damage. Recognize whether it is a minor problem that can be repaired or if total replacement is required.

Gather Necessary Tools and Materials
For small repairs, the following tools and products may be required:
Safety goggles and glovesGlass cleanerPutty knifeClear epoxy or glass adhesiveReplacement glass (for more extensive repair work)Caulking gun and silicone sealant
Security First
Before starting any repair work, safety needs to be focused on. Make sure the work area is clear, and use protective equipment to prevent cuts or injuries from broken glass. If the glass is shattered, utilize a vacuum or brush to carefully gather any pieces.

Make Repairs
For Chips and Small Cracks: Clean the location thoroughly and use adequate epoxy or glass adhesive. Use the putty knife to smooth it out and ensure a robust bond. Enable it to treat according to the manufacturer's directions.For Fogging: If the window has actually misted due to seal failure, think about utilizing a desiccant to absorb wetness, or consult a professional for a more irreversible solution by changing the insulated glass system.For Shattered Glass: Remove the broken glass carefully and guarantee the frame is undamaged. Procedure the dimensions and order a replacement piece. Insert the brand-new glass, secure it in the frame, and utilize silicone sealant to ensure it is airtight.
Final Inspection
After repairs, check the window for any concerns. Make sure there are no air leaks, that the glass is safe and secure, and that the performance of the window mechanisms (e.g., opening and closing) works well.
Maintenance Tips Post-Repair
To prolong the life of repaired windows, consider the following maintenance suggestions:
Regularly examine for any indications of wear, damage, or fogging.Clean windows with proper cleaners to avoid scratches.Keep the window frames dry and totally free from wetness buildup.Inspect sealing frequently, especially after extreme weather.FAQs About Glass Window Repair
Q: How long does glass window repair take?A: Minor repairs can often be finished in an hour or less. Nevertheless, if substantial replacement is needed, the timeframe might encompass a number of hours, including curing time for adhesives. Q: Can I repair my windows myself?A: Many small repairs can be done by property owners with the right tools and products.
Nevertheless, for comprehensive damage or complex window types, employing a professional is advised. Q: Is it costly to repair broken glass windows?A: Repair costs can vary commonly based on the degree of the damage
, the kind of glass, and labor costs. Small repair work can cost just a few dollars, while replacements might run into hundreds. Q: Are there any legal requirements for window repairs?A: Building codes may vary by place, and some might need the usage of specific materials or techniques.

Constantly examine local regulations before carrying out significant repair work.
